Debate: Welsh Rates of Income Tax 2025-26

NDM8833 Jane Hutt (Vale of Glamorgan)

To propose that the Senedd in accordance with section 116D of the Government of Wales Act 2006, agrees the Welsh rate resolution for the 2025-26 Welsh rates of income tax as follows:

a)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the basic rate of income tax is 10p in the pound;

b)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the higher rate of income tax is 10p in the pound; and

c)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the additional rate of income tax is 10p in the pound.

Minutes:

The item started at 15.38

NDM8833 Jane Hutt (Vale of Glamorgan)

To propose that the Senedd in accordance with section 116D of the Government of Wales Act 2006, agrees the Welsh rate resolution for the 2025-26 Welsh rates of income tax as follows:

a)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the basic rate of income tax is 10p in the pound;

b)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the higher rate of income tax is 10p in the pound; and

c) the Welsh rate for the purpose of calculating the additional rate of income tax is 10p in the pound.

The motion was agreed in accordance with Standing Order 12.36.
